
Mahathir Mohamad calls for cooperation in Rohingya repatriation
Last Updated on July 14, 2024 9:25 am
The former Prime Minister of Malaysia called on the international community to help the Rohingya refugees. Mahathir Mohamad.
He said that Malaysia has sheltered many Rohingya refugees. Rohingya refugees should be resettled in other countries to alleviate their plight.
Dr. Mahathir said in a Facebook post that although Myanmar was ruled by the Burmese people, it was home to many other ethnic groups. Rohingyas have the right to become citizens of Myanmar, although they have not been granted it.
He said that each ethnic group in Myanmar is living separately. People of all ethnicities living in that country are citizens of Myanmar and should have the same rights as other citizens of the country. It is a sad fact that there are some people who are not considered citizens. They are divided, each ethnic group living in their own territory.
Mahathir Mohamad said the vast majority of the Burmese people were Buddhist and were known to be tolerant. But they were never tolerant towards the Muslim community there. Rohingya Muslims have not harmed other ethnic groups or opposed the Myanmar government. However, the Myanmar junta continues to attack them and their homes. Myanmar’s junta attacked their villages and towns, killing people and destroying their homes. Because of this, the Rohingyas have been forced to move to the neighboring country of Bangladesh.
He highlighted the plight of Rohingya refugees, especially the sick and elderly as well as women and children.
Mahathir Mohamad also said that while Malaysians should be concerned about the massacre of Palestinians in Gaza, they should also consider the plight of Rohingya refugees. We appeal to the Myanmar junta to allow the Rohingya refugees to return to their villages in Myanmar.
